| 1 | /* |
| 2 | * Some mp3 related code for Sega/Mega CD. |
| 3 | * Uses Libav/FFmpeg libavcodec |
| 4 | * (C) notaz, 2013 |
| 5 | * |
| 6 | * This work is licensed under the terms of MAME license. |
| 7 | * See COPYING file in the top-level directory. |
| 8 | */ |
| 9 | |
| 10 | #include <stdio.h> |
| 11 | #include <string.h> |
| 12 | #include <libavcodec/avcodec.h> |
| 13 | #include <dlfcn.h> |
| 14 | |
| 15 | #include <pico/pico_int.h> |
| 16 | #include "../libpicofe/lprintf.h" |
| 17 | #include "mp3.h" |
| 18 | |
| 19 | #if LIBAVCODEC_VERSION_MAJOR < 55 |
| 20 | #define AVCodecID CodecID |
| 21 | #define AV_CODEC_ID_MP3 CODEC_ID_MP3 |
| 22 | #endif |
| 23 | |
| 24 | static AVCodecContext *ctx; |
| 25 | |
| 26 | /* avoid compile time linking to libavcodec due to huge list of it's deps.. |
| 27 | * we also use this old API as newer one is not available on pandora */ |
| 28 | void (*p_av_init_packet)(AVPacket *pkt); |
| 29 | int (*p_avcodec_decode_audio3)(AVCodecContext *avctx, int16_t *samples, |
| 30 | int *frame_size_ptr, AVPacket *avpkt); |
| 31 | |
| 32 | int mp3dec_decode(FILE *f, int *file_pos, int file_len) |
| 33 | { |
| 34 | unsigned char input_buf[2 * 1024]; |
| 35 | int frame_size; |
| 36 | AVPacket avpkt; |
| 37 | int bytes_in; |
| 38 | int bytes_out; |
| 39 | int offset; |
| 40 | int len; |
| 41 | |
| 42 | p_av_init_packet(&avpkt); |
| 43 | |
| 44 | do |
| 45 | { |
| 46 | if (*file_pos >= file_len) |
| 47 | return 1; // EOF, nothing to do |
| 48 | |
| 49 | fseek(f, *file_pos, SEEK_SET); |
| 50 | bytes_in = fread(input_buf, 1, sizeof(input_buf), f); |
| 51 | |
| 52 | offset = mp3_find_sync_word(input_buf, bytes_in); |
| 53 | if (offset < 0) { |
| 54 | lprintf("find_sync_word (%i/%i) err %i\n", |
| 55 | *file_pos, file_len, offset); |
| 56 | *file_pos = file_len; |
| 57 | return 1; // EOF |
| 58 | } |
| 59 | |
| 60 | // to avoid being flooded with "incorrect frame size" errors, |
| 61 | // we must calculate and pass exact frame size - lame |
| 62 | frame_size = mpeg1_l3_bitrates[input_buf[offset + 2] >> 4]; |
| 63 | frame_size = frame_size * 144000 / 44100; |
| 64 | frame_size += (input_buf[offset + 2] >> 1) & 1; |
| 65 | |
| 66 | if (offset > 0 && bytes_in - offset < frame_size) { |
| 67 | // underflow |
| 68 | *file_pos += offset; |
| 69 | continue; |
| 70 | } |
| 71 | |
| 72 | avpkt.data = input_buf + offset; |
| 73 | avpkt.size = frame_size; |
| 74 | bytes_out = sizeof(cdda_out_buffer); |
| 75 | #if LIBAVCODEC_VERSION_MAJOR < 53 |
| 76 | // stupidity in v52: enforces this size even when |
| 77 | // it doesn't need/use that much at all |
| 78 | bytes_out = AVCODEC_MAX_AUDIO_FRAME_SIZE; |
| 79 | #endif |
| 80 | |
| 81 | len = p_avcodec_decode_audio3(ctx, cdda_out_buffer, |
| 82 | &bytes_out, &avpkt); |
| 83 | if (len <= 0) { |
| 84 | lprintf("mp3 decode err (%i/%i) %i\n", |
| 85 | *file_pos, file_len, len); |
| 86 | |
| 87 | // attempt to skip the offending frame.. |
| 88 | *file_pos += offset + 1; |
| 89 | continue; |
| 90 | } |
| 91 | |
| 92 | *file_pos += offset + len; |
| 93 | } |
| 94 | while (0); |
| 95 | |
| 96 | return 0; |
| 97 | } |
| 98 | |
| 99 | int mp3dec_start(FILE *f, int fpos_start) |
| 100 | { |
| 101 | void (*avcodec_register_all)(void); |
| 102 | AVCodec *(*avcodec_find_decoder)(enum AVCodecID id); |
| 103 | AVCodecContext *(*avcodec_alloc_context)(void); |
| 104 | int (*avcodec_open)(AVCodecContext *avctx, AVCodec *codec); |
| 105 | void (*av_free)(void *ptr); |
| 106 | AVCodec *codec; |
| 107 | void *soh; |
| 108 | int ret; |
| 109 | |
| 110 | if (ctx != NULL) |
| 111 | return 0; |
| 112 | |
| 113 | // either v52 or v53 should be ok |
| 114 | soh = dlopen("libavcodec.so.52", RTLD_NOW); |
| 115 | if (soh == NULL) |
| 116 | soh = dlopen("libavcodec.so.53", RTLD_NOW); |
| 117 | if (soh == NULL) { |
| 118 | lprintf("mp3dec: load libavcodec.so: %s\n", dlerror()); |
| 119 | return -1; |
| 120 | } |
| 121 | |
| 122 | avcodec_register_all = dlsym(soh, "avcodec_register_all"); |
| 123 | avcodec_find_decoder = dlsym(soh, "avcodec_find_decoder"); |
| 124 | avcodec_alloc_context = dlsym(soh, "avcodec_alloc_context"); |
| 125 | avcodec_open = dlsym(soh, "avcodec_open"); |
| 126 | av_free = dlsym(soh, "av_free"); |
| 127 | p_av_init_packet = dlsym(soh, "av_init_packet"); |
| 128 | p_avcodec_decode_audio3 = dlsym(soh, "avcodec_decode_audio3"); |
| 129 | |
| 130 | if (avcodec_register_all == NULL || avcodec_find_decoder == NULL |
| 131 | || avcodec_alloc_context == NULL || avcodec_open == NULL |
| 132 | || av_free == NULL |
| 133 | || p_av_init_packet == NULL || p_avcodec_decode_audio3 == NULL) |
| 134 | { |
| 135 | lprintf("mp3dec: missing symbol(s) in libavcodec.so\n"); |
| 136 | dlclose(soh); |
| 137 | return -1; |
| 138 | } |
| 139 | |
| 140 | // init decoder |
| 141 | |
| 142 | //avcodec_init(); |
| 143 | avcodec_register_all(); |
| 144 | |
| 145 | codec = avcodec_find_decoder(AV_CODEC_ID_MP3); |
| 146 | if (codec == NULL) { |
| 147 | lprintf("mp3dec: codec missing\n"); |
| 148 | return -1; |
| 149 | } |
| 150 | |
| 151 | ctx = avcodec_alloc_context(); |
| 152 | if (ctx == NULL) { |
| 153 | lprintf("mp3dec: avcodec_alloc_context failed\n"); |
| 154 | return -1; |
| 155 | } |
| 156 | |
| 157 | ret = avcodec_open(ctx, codec); |
| 158 | if (ret < 0) { |
| 159 | lprintf("mp3dec: avcodec_open failed: %d\n", ret); |
| 160 | av_free(ctx); |
| 161 | ctx = NULL; |
| 162 | return -1; |
| 163 | } |
| 164 | |
| 165 | return 0; |
| 166 | } |
